mysql6、7、8安装(centos7)

2018-12-29  本文已影响0人  萧宵

1.mysql5.6安装

wget http://dev.mysql.com/get/mysql-community-release-el7-5.noarch.rpm

rpm -ivh mysql-community-release-el7-5.noarch.rpm

yum install mysql-community-server

service mysqld restart

service mysqld status

netstat -antup|grep 3306

mysql -u root

GRANT ALL PRIVILEGES ON *.* TO root@"%" IDENTIFIED BY "xxxxx@mysql56";

flush privileges;

2.yum安装5.7版mysql

 wget https://repo.mysql.com//mysql57-community-release-el7-11.noarch.rpm

  yum localinstall mysql57-community-release-el7-11.noarch.rpm

  yum install mysql-community-server

systemctl start mysqld

cat /var/log/mysqld.log 查看初始密码

登录mysql

mysql -uroot -p

修改root密码

SET PASSWORD = PASSWORD('XXxxx@2017'); # mysql7密码设置有复杂度要求

flush privileges;

3.mysql8安装

安装:

wget -c https://dev.mysql.com/get/mysql80-community-release-el7-1.noarch.rpm

rpm -ivh mysql80-community-release-el7-1.noarch.rpm

yum clear all

yum makecache

yum repolist all | grep mysql

yum install mysql-community-server

cat /var/log/mysqld.log | grep password

启动配置:

service mysqld restart

mysql -u root -p

set password="XXxx@2018";

ALTER USER "root"@"localhost" IDENTIFIED  BY "XXxxx@mysql8";

CREATE USER 'xxbmm'@'%' IDENTIFIED BY 'XXxxx@mysql8';

grant all on *.* to 'xxxxx'@'%';

ALTER USER 'xxxxx'@'%' IDENTIFIED WITH mysql_native_password BY 'XXxxx@mysql8';

上一篇下一篇

猜你喜欢

热点阅读